Assigning administrative privileges to a group

Groups can be assigned administrative privileges to manage certain tasks on the site.

To set these permissions, go to the Group management console: open the Tools menu (cogwheel icon) and choose Manage Users/Groups. Edit the properties of a group, and the permissions are listed on the General page under Administrative permissions.

Permission Description
Change site appearance Allows users to modify archive poster frames and change site CSS and logos.
Approve pending signups Makes users able to approve users who have signed up for an account so they may log in.
Manage webhooks

Allows users to display existing active webhooks, view executed webhook history, and to cancel any pending webhooks.

Share bookmarks Allows sharing of bookmarks to all users of FotoWeb Pro.
Moderate comments

Allows users to edit and delete comments on the site, not just their own.

Manage albums Gives users permission to view, delete or archive any album. A user with this permission will not see all albums in the album list, but can perform these actions when visiting an album by its URL. 
Manage taxonomies

Allows users to modify taxonomies in an archive; adding, removing and changing the properties of taxonomy nodes.

Manage exports
  • Allows users to share preset in the CMS export module so other users can utilize it
  • Enables users to delete exports permanently.
Invite users Allows users to create invitations for external users to sign up for an account on the site.
Approve orders Allows users to approve or revoke orders placed via the shopping cart.
Share crop presets Allows members of the group to share presets they create when using Crop and Download or Crop in a workflow. They can also delete shared presets.
Manage users

Allows members of the group to access the users and groups management console to create or modify user accounts and groups on Fotoware.

Important:
Manage users is also required to manage security settings (SSO, signup settings etc) and system integrations (application registration and webhooks)

Manage annotations Allows members of the group to moderate and delete annotations created by users of the system.
Manage archives

Allows members of the group to create and edit archives and the metadata sets that are associated with them.

The archive and metadata set configuration is accessed by logging on and choosing Manage site from the Tools menu in the top right corner.

Manage workflows

Allows members of the group to create and edit workflows on the site.

The workflow configuration is accessed by logging on and choosing Manage site from the Tools menu in the top right corner.
